OpenConnect
For Cisco connectivity, we favor OpenConnect, not only because it is open, but also because it seems to be better maintained than the original Cisco software. The web page of the OpenConnect product is http://www.infradead.org/openconnect/
We do have the [http://rx-hdx.ncomputing.com/kb/OpenConnect OpenConnect binary ] included (see screenshot). So running openconnect on NoTouch is not better or worse than on any other Linux system. Of course, we try to have parameters for everything so that our customers do not need to go to the command line, but for openconnect we have only the binary for now.
The OpenConnect manual looks relatively simple - http://www.infradead.org/openconnect/connecting.html - There are many parameters if you just run openconnect without any parameter, you will need to check what is necessary for your installation. The OpenConnect manual says that you need to have a vpnc-script. Of course is this included in its default location /etc/vpnc/vpnc-script.
